Numbers look good

In three Penn-sponsored West Philadelphia schools, students have improved math test scores more than counterparts in chartered or privately managed sites, according to a recent report by The Philadelphia Inquirer.

According to a school district report, restructured schools, like Penn Alexander, reduced the number of students scoring below basic levels on the annual Pennsylvania System of School Assessment test by 15 percent in math and 11.3 percent in reading.

Send them names

The search is on for Penn’s next president, and faculty and staff can participate in the selection process. The trustee, faculty and student members of the Consultative Committee are inviting and reviewing applications and nominations for the successor to President Judith Rodin. Names of individuals may be sent to the committee’s confidential and secure email address: Pres-search@upenn.edu.

Facelift

pic

Now you can present a more attractive face to the world. The PennCard Center unveiled a new design for the University’s ID card this month, developed to conform to the branding standards developed by the Office of University Communications. All incoming students and new faculty and staff as of September are being issued the new cards; current faculty, staff and students will receive them when their existing cards expire or if they need to replace a lost or stolen card.
